Hilton Head's extensive marsh system creates ideal habitat for redfish, offering consistent fishing opportunities in protected waters. These copper-colored drum species average 18-27 inches in local waters, with larger bull reds available in deeper channels during certain seasons. The shallow water sight-fishing opportunities allow anglers to watch redfish feeding in crystal-clear flats, creating memorable visual experiences alongside the fishing action.

Redfish thrive in Hilton Head's brackish waters where they feed on crabs, shrimp, and small baitfish along oyster bars and grass flats. These drum species prefer water depths of 1-4 feet during feeding periods, making them perfect targets for sight-fishing techniques. Their copper-bronze coloration and distinctive black spot near the tail make them easily identifiable in shallow water. Redfish fight with powerful runs and head-shaking action that tests both tackle and angler skill, especially in the 20-30 inch range commonly found in our local waters.
